Latvia - Import of Fresh Pastry Goods and Cakes
Since 2014, Latvia Import of Fresh Pastry Goods and Cakes rose 13.8% year on year. At €9,708,133.39 in 2019, the country was ranked number 25 among other countries in Import of Fresh Pastry Goods and Cakes. Latvia is overtaken by Estonia, which was ranked number 24 with €10,124,095 and is followed by Malta at €7,138,107. Germany ranked the highest with €499,716,477.29 in 2019, that is +2.4% versus 2018. United Kingdom, France and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Netherlands witnessed the best average annual growth at +15.6% per year, while Cyprus recorded the worst performance at -5.4% per year.
